About Lac Hotel

A quaint, lakeside hotel in Madagascar's tropical interior.
The Lac Hotel is a small resort on the shores of Lake Sahambavy in Madagascar’s lush central region. Rustic, thatched bungalows are scattered along the water's edge - simple but comfortable - and the lakeshore setting is lovely. It overlooks the only tea plantation in Madagascar, and is on the railway line which links the north and south. Don’t let this put you off, as the trains go by very infrequently. However, it does have the advantage of providing an alternative means of reaching the hotel, as the roads in this part of the island are notoriously bumpy!

Property details

The property

The main hotel area consists of a restaurant and bar on the upper level overlooking the lake, and a shady outdoor dining terrace. One of the highlights here is the delicious food; most of the fresh fruit and vegetables come from the Lac’s own bio-garden. There is also a comfortable lounge with satellite television, and WiFi for those who wish to stay in touch with friends and family. Tropical gardens fringe the hotel, alive with birds and butterflies.

The rooms

The hotel has 30 thatched bungalows ranging in size from simple twins or doubles, larger family bungalows, and a delightful honeymoon suite with a little extra luxury. There are four fully equipped self-catering villas, and all options offer rustic yet comfortable accommodation and good basic amenities. Some are elevated on stilts over the water, while others nestle under the trees near the main hotel. The villas are a great option for families. All have en-suite bathrooms with hot running water.

Activities

The lakeside setting invites you to sit back, relax, and soak up the tranquil, tropical feel. Visits to the neighbouring tea plantation can be arranged, and there are several national parks within easy reach. The nearest town, Fianarantsoa, is about half an hour's drive away; or if you're feeling adventurous, hop onto the train and enjoy the journey as it makes its way slowly through the scenic hills and farmlands, stopping at villages along the way.
